operating-system-visualization

A visual teaching aid for operating-system topics such as processes, CPU scheduling, memory, files, and deadlocks. It helps explain these subjects with diagrams, charts, and other visual examples.

In plain words
What is it for?
Use it to study process states, CPU scheduling charts, synchronization, semaphores, deadlock and Banker's algorithm, paging, address translation, page replacement, file systems, and disk scheduling.
Why use it?
Operating-system rules and sequences can be difficult to follow in text alone. Visual explanations make states, timelines, memory changes, and competing tasks easier to understand.
